Dogs to investigate scary Liberatore collapse, but claim ‘no concussion’ in concerning incident
Western Bulldogs coach Luke Beveridge has said star midfielder Tom Liberatore has ‘no concussion’ following a concerning incident in the last quarter of their loss to Essendon. Following a series of heavy hits, albeit ones to the body rather than the head – including one from former Bulldogs teammate Jake Stringer – behind-the-goals vision at Marvel Stadium showed Liberatore staggering and then falling forwards, with opponent Darcy Parish quick to offer aid.
